Pharmaceutical Manufacturing
The pharmaceutical industry stands as the primary user of vice tablet press technology, where precision and consistency are paramount. The ZP5/7/9C model, equipped with a forced feeder system and featuring 5/7/9 punches, demonstrates exceptional versatility in pharmaceutical applications. With its capacity to produce up to 16,200 pieces per hour and accommodate tablets up to 20mm in diameter and 6mm in thickness, this machinery plays a crucial role in manufacturing various medical formulations. The pharmaceutical sector relies heavily on these machines for producing prescription medications, over-the-counter drugs, and clinical trial batches, where strict adherence to GMP standards and regulatory requirements is essential. The precise control over compression force and tablet weight ensures consistent drug delivery and bioavailability, making vice tablet presses indispensable in pharmaceutical manufacturing operations.

Food Industry Applications
The food industry utilizes vice tablet presses for various applications, from producing compressed candies to creating innovative food products. The precision control offered by machines like the ZP5/7/9C model, with its maximum press diameter of 20mm and thickness capability of 6mm, allows food manufacturers to create consistent, high-quality products. The forced feeder system ensures uniform distribution of ingredients, which is crucial for maintaining product consistency and meeting food safety standards. These machines handle various food-grade materials, including flavor concentrates, sweeteners, and functional food ingredients. The high production capacity of 9,000 to 16,200 pieces per hour enables efficient large-scale manufacturing while maintaining product uniformity and quality.

Quality Control Mechanisms
Quality control in tablet pressing operations requires sophisticated monitoring systems and precise mechanical components. The ZP5/7/9C model exemplifies these requirements with its advanced features, including multiple punch configurations (5/7/9 punches) and precise dimensional control capabilities (max press diameter 20mm, max thickness 6mm). Modern vice tablet presses incorporate various sensors and monitoring systems to ensure consistent tablet quality throughout production runs. These mechanisms track critical parameters such as compression force, tablet weight, and thickness in real-time, allowing operators to maintain strict quality control standards and detect any deviations immediately.

Process Control Parameters
Effective process control is essential for consistent tablet quality across different industries. The ZP5/7/9C model's features, including its forced feeder system and multiple punch configurations, enable precise control over critical parameters. Modern vice tablet presses incorporate sophisticated control systems that monitor and adjust compression force, dwell time, and tablet weight in real-time. The ability to maintain consistent production rates from 9,000 to 16,200 pieces per hour while ensuring uniform tablet quality requires careful monitoring and adjustment of these parameters. Advanced control systems help operators optimize production efficiency while maintaining product quality standards.
